**Handover: Plumeline snapshot tests**

Hey future maintainers — quick brain dump before I roll off. The Plumeline UI snapshot suite is finally stable after we pinned the renderer version and froze the test clock. If snapshots churn again, it's almost always a font-loading race, not a real regression. Update snapshots only after eyeballing the diff viewer. The flaky carousel specs are quarantined, don't un-quarantine them yet. The snapshot runner picks up its settings from the values below.

service settings:
ralael:
  pin: 7453
  tenant: zorath
  seal: seal_087806e4
  metrics_host: metrics.ralael.paliqworks.example
  standby_team: fraath
  escalation: praok-istiel
  nonce: 10e083

[ ] Vendor third-party fonts before the Quillmark key ceremony. Do not fetch from the Typeforge CDN at ceremony time; the air-gapped machine has no network. Copy the licensed font bundle into vendor/fonts, verify checksums against the manifest, and commit. If the bundle is missing, the signing UI falls back to system fonts and screenshots become non-reproducible. Once fonts verify clean, record the passphrase shown on the ceremony terminal immediately below this item.

vault phrase of yaduf-yajop = lamath-kelix-aldion-zorius-ulaox-eliax-gorox-norok-fenael-fenath-julael-pelius-belius-druion

Subject: Tide-table widget handover

All,

Effective next sprint, I'm no longer maintaining the Saltmere tide-table widget. Caching logic, the station-feed parser, and the moon-phase overlay are documented in the repo wiki. Known issue: the widget mishandles stations that report in half-hour offsets; a fix is half-done on the branch. Going forward, all questions, reviews, and on-call escalations for the widget go to the following person.

signatory, kawip-fajog: Sileth Olidor Sildor Rusiel

## Break-Glass: Rotaro Secrets-Rotation Utility

Support team only. Rotaro rotates service credentials nightly. If rotation fails mid-cycle, downstream services may hold split credentials. Do not re-run the job. Use break-glass mode: `rotaro --break-glass --freeze`. This halts rotation and pins last-known-good secrets. Requires two approvals in the Hallick queue. Log the incident in the Rotaro ledger within one hour. Break-glass access is gated; the CLI prompts for the recovery passphrase, which is kept below.

vault phrase of fafop-hahop = ralys-kasion-normir-belix-silys-fendor